Welcome to Diamond Way Buddhism in the United Kingdom. Diamond Way Buddhism is an international network of lay Buddhist centres and groups. These are places where people can encounter authentic teachings and meditation methods of the Karma Kagyu lineage of Tibetan Buddhism. These centres have been established since the 1970s by Lama Ole Nydahl, one of the few fully qualified Western masters in the Karma Kagyu lineage, together with his wife Hannah. Their main teacher, His Holiness the 16th Karmapa asked them to start Buddhist centres in the West in his name.
